Looking for Immigration Lawyers in Claude?

Immigration lawyers help individuals, families, and businesses navigate the complex laws governing entry and residence in the United States. They handle matters such as visas, green cards, citizenship applications, asylum claims, and deportation defense. Their expertise is crucial for overcoming bureaucratic hurdles and achieving immigration goals successfully.

How do I sponsor my father for his green card application?

Answered by attorney Solomon O. Kanu
Immigration lawyer at Kanu Associates, P.C.
Yes you should. You will file form I-130 for him along with form I-485. There are other forms associated with the process but you can get information online or retain a lawyer to do it if you can pay for it.

What if our I-130 and 1-485 reach USCIS a day after my I-94 expires?

default-avatar
Answered by attorney Bruce A. Coane (Unclaimed Profile)
Immigration lawyer at Coane & Associates, PLLC
Certainly with the cases I handle, and in general, that's not a problem, as long as she stays here and doesn't exit the country.
